Heads up for the sync: the Nettleguard typo-squat scanner flagged a spike overnight — 14 lookalike packages mimicking popular names on our internal registry, all quarantined automatically. No installs recorded, so this is informational, not a fire. We'll want eyes on whether the naming rules need tightening. Details and the quarantine list are on the page below.

dashboard of yajep-bawep = https://jenkins.lumiccloud.corp/issue/secrets/ticket/settings/f33123bd2b3f0420

Alert: WikiGate role drift detected

Heads up — this fires when a page in Loomwiki ends up readable by a role that shouldn't have it, usually after a space gets moved or a plugin grants access programmatically. If your plugin touches permissions, double-check you're using the scoped grant API, not the legacy one, which quietly widens access. The alert auto-resolves once roles are reconciled, but please fix the root cause. Role matrix and remediation steps are on the page below.

dashboard of bawef-kageg = https://jira.qorvelsys.internal/display/browse/display/ba4586b6

Subject: Liftwise Simulator 2.6 — plugin API freeze

Plugin authors: 2.6 is cut. Dispatch-strategy hooks are frozen; no interface changes until 3.0. Deprecated car-assignment callbacks now log warnings and will be removed next cycle. Rebuild against the new Liftwise SDK headers before publishing to the Cabstand registry, or validation will reject your package. Pin your manifests to the build token below.

session token of kajop-yahog = htk9_f2a6c0eaf

## Hot Reload

Confsmith watches `/etc/confsmith/live` and applies changes without restart. Reviewers: confirm every reloadable key is listed in `reload_allowlist.yaml`; anything else still requires a bounce. Reload events are journaled to the config-audit database so drift can be traced. Verify the journal writer points at the correct instance via the connection string below.

database URL for bahop-yagep: mssql://sildor_svc:35ha7jz@db-fb6d.nelvrodyn.example:5432/casath